Hong Kong’s harbor is framed by a dense skyline, green peaks and constant maritime movement. Historic ferries, atmospheric markets, temples and acclaimed dining reveal layers beyond the city’s modern towers. Victoria Peak offers a defining panorama, while outlying islands and walking trails show how closely urban life and subtropical landscape coexist.

Laem Chabang is the principal cruise gateway for Bangkok and Thailand’s eastern seaboard. A longer journey reaches the capital’s gilded temples, river scenes, markets and dynamic neighborhoods. Coastal alternatives may require less travel. Because distances and traffic are significant, the best plan balances desired sights with the ship’s available time.

Ko Samui is a tropical island in the Gulf of Thailand, known for palm-fringed beaches, Buddhist temples and a hilly interior. Coastal communities and viewpoints offer varied settings around the island. Tendering, road traffic, heat and seasonal weather influence how comfortably visitors can combine distant areas during a cruise call.

Singapore brings futuristic architecture, landscaped waterfronts and deeply rooted neighborhoods into a compact island city. Chinatown, Little India and Kampong Glam express distinct cultural histories, while hawker centers showcase an exceptional range of cuisines. Gardens by the Bay, museums and efficient transport allow varied experiences to fit within a port day.

Port Klang is the maritime gateway to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ia’s fast-moving capital. The city combines landmark towers, colonial-era civic architecture, mosques, temples, markets and a notably diverse food culture. Travel time from the coast is substantial, so plans should prioritize a realistic selection of neighborhoods and sights within the call’s schedule.

Penang’s George Town is a UNESCO-listed port city where Chinese clan houses, mosques, Hindu temples, colonial buildings and street art share compact historic streets. Celebrated hawker food reflects the island’s multicultural heritage. Tropical heat and traffic should be considered when extending a visit toward beaches, gardens or Penang Hill.

Port Louis is Mauritius’s busy capital, backed by mountains and shaped by African, Asian and European influences. The central market, waterfront, museums and historic Aapravasi Ghat introduce the island’s layered society. Beaches, gardens and volcanic landscapes lie farther away, with traffic a major consideration when planning beyond the city.

Le Port is the maritime gateway to Réunion, a French island of volcanic peaks, deep cirques and multicultural communities in the Indian Ocean. The harbor itself is primarily functional, with the island’s defining scenery reached by road. Mountain weather, elevation and travel time should guide how far visitors explore.

Durban is a warm Indian Ocean city shaped by Zulu heritage, Indian influences and a long maritime history. The Golden Mile, markets, botanical gardens and distinctive regional cuisine provide varied urban experiences. Attractions spread across a large metropolitan area, so local conditions, traffic and the ship’s schedule should guide movement beyond the port.

Gqeberha curves along Algoa Bay, pairing an active harbor with beaches and a rich Eastern Cape history. Route 67 uses public art to interpret South Africa’s journey toward democracy, while historic districts preserve Victorian and Art Deco architecture. Nearby marine and wildlife habitats make the city a versatile gateway to the broader region.

Cape Town unfolds between Table Mountain and the Atlantic, pairing spectacular natural scenery with layered history and energetic urban culture. The waterfront, historic center, gardens and colorful Bo-Kaap district offer varied perspectives. Beyond the city, the Cape Peninsula and nearby wine country broaden the possibilities, subject to available time.
